The Nepali Student Association (NSA) is organizing an open mic tomorrow, Friday, Sept. 30 on Campus Mall. Interested people can perform in the event or enjoy the musical environment with drinks. For more information, visit the MSUM – NSA Facebook page.
Eurospring information meetings will be held on Wednesday, October 5 at 2:00 p.m. and 4:00 p.m. in MacLean 169. Drop-in table sessions will also be held on Tuesday, October 4 from 10:30 a.m. – 1:30 p.m. in Flora Frick, and on Monday, October 10 from 10:30 a.m. – 1:30 p.m. in the CMU.
Minnesota State University Moorhead will honor six alumni for extraordinary achievements in their professions at this year’s Homecoming, which runs Monday through Sunday, Oct. 3-9. This year’s honorees: Ellen Diederich ’83, David Joerger ’97, Joseph Porwoll ’76, Amber Johnson ’09, Melanie Nordhougen ’06 and Marvel Froemming ’59 have been designated Distinguished Alumni. Theatre B, Fargo-Moorhead’s only resident professional theatre company, is producing its current play with a good bit of help from MSUM students and alums. The play, How the World Began, has three characters who argue over science and religion in a tornado-ravaged Kansas town. Two of the three actors are affiliated with MSUM.
